MJYD Mohammadjafar Yousefidarestani - Scent of Morning Lyrics



MJYD Mohammadjafar Yousefidarestani - Scent of Morning Lyrics




A hush before the golden rise
Soft mist lingers, paints the skies
The earth awakens, slow and deep
A whispered breath, the world to keep

Dew kissed leaves, a silent grace
Sunlight warms the night's embrace
A fleeting moment, calm and bright
Dissolving shadows into light

The scent of morning, pure and new
Carried gently with the dew
A quiet touch, a fleeting sound
Where peace and time are softly bound

A tender sigh, the dawn's first song
A world reborn, yet never gone
Drifting softly, light and free
The scent of morning embracing me

A quiet touch, a fleeting sound
Where peace and time are softly bound
A tender sigh, the dawn's first song
A world reborn, yet never gone
